Your Redhead is polyester, actually a polyethylene. The Tilley LTM6 is nylon. As a chemist I must tell you they are not the same. Nylon is more expensive to produce. Nylon lasts longer. It is more durable and abrasion resistant. That’s why it is used in carpets, outdoor gear, sleeping bags, tents, and parachutes, even seat belts. The Tilley hat has a lifetime warranty and I recently replaced my Airflo LTM3 after 20 years. Of course, you can buy 3-4 Redheads for the same price, so it’s just a matter of preference. @@timkirschbaum391 I just did this job. You remove the screws and clips shown on the video. You remove three black 10mm nuts with large captive washers. Two under passenger footwell, one under the heater hose on the engine compartment side of firewall. This lets you tug the driver side of the box forward enough to get the air diverter/heater core part out without touching the AC lines. They will flex a little but they will be fine if you don't force anything. I removed the steering wheel, and the 15 minutes it took to remove and install was worth it for the time I saved being able to work in a well lit, comfortable sitting position. I finished the entire job in about 3 hours.

The old actuator locations do matter. Its best to set them to an extreme on the dial before disconnecting. Then when you plug them back in just make sure the dial is set to the same position the actuator was disconnected in. Also be sure to set the heater box to that matching position.
